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y is a charming and colorful rose plant with large flowers in a striking pink color. The flowers have a light scent and bloom in beautiful clusters throughout the blooming season. This plant has a compact growth habit and is therefore perfect for borders, beds, or in pots on the patio. Rosa Sexy Rexy is a very floriferous plant that is easy to maintain and not very susceptible to diseases. A real asset to any garden or balcony!

  • No, the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y is not evergreen. It is a garden plant that loses its leaves in the winter. It is therefore advisable to protect the plant from frost.

    The garden plant is hardy up to approximately -18 degrees Celsius. It is important to protect the plant well during extreme frost.

    Yes, this plant is easy to maintain and requires little special care. It is also resistant to diseases and pests. It is a strong and healthy garden plant.

    Garden plants like Rosa (Floribunda Group) Sexy Rexy generally require enough space to develop well. It is advisable to keep about 50 cm to a meter of space between the plants so they can receive enough light, nutrients, and air. Make sure the plants are not too close to each other to prevent dehydration and mold growth.

    De Rosa (Floribunda Group) Sexy Rexy grows best in full sun and requires at least 6 hours of direct sunlight per day to thrive. In shade, growth may be limited and the plant may produce fewer flowers. Consider moving it to a sunnier location for optimal growth and blooming.

    Plants like these generally need water about once a week. It is important to keep the soil moist, but not overly saturated. Take into account the weather conditions and adjust the watering if needed.

    Yes, this plant attracts butterflies and bees due to the attractive flowers and nectar it provides. It is a valuable addition to the garden to attract these important pollinators.

    This plant blooms in the months of June through September. The flowering can last up to 6 weeks.

    Yes, this plant can handle full sun well. It is a strong garden plant that thrives in sunny conditions. It is important to give the plant enough water during hot weather.

    No, the leaves, flowers, and fruits of the Rosa (Floribunda Group) Sexy Rexy are not edible. It is important not to consume any parts of the plant as they may contain toxic substances that could be harmful to health. It is strongly advised not to eat this plant.

  • Prune the plant in spring to remove dead and damaged branches and maintain its shape. Also, remove older branches to promote growth. Keep the plant well-maintained to stimulate blooming.

    De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y needs regular watering, especially during warm periods. Make sure the soil remains moist, but not waterlogged. Water preferably in the morning to prevent mold formation.

    Plants like these need well-draining potting soil. It is important to water them regularly and keep the soil moist. Repot the plant if needed to promote growth.

    The soil quality for the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y should be well-draining and rich in nutrients. Make sure the soil remains adequately moist, but not overly wet. A slightly acidic soil with a pH between 6 and 6.5 is ideal for this plant.

    Sunny location with well-draining soil is ideal for this plant. Avoid overly wet soil and place the plant in a sheltered spot. The plant can thrive in borders, flower beds, or in pots on the terrace.

    In winter, it is important to protect the plant from frost. This can be done by covering the plant with straw or leaves. It is also advisable to place the plant in a sheltered spot.

    The plant requires regular watering and well-draining soil. It is also important to fertilize the plant regularly and remove dead flowers. Prune the plant in spring to promote growth and blooming.

    Garden plants like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y require regular fertilization to remain healthy and grow well. Use an organic fertilizer specifically designed for flowering plants and apply it according to the instructions on the packaging. Overfertilizing can lead to excessive leaf growth and reduced flowering.

    It is advisable to regularly apply a layer of mulch around the plant. This helps to keep the soil moist and protects the roots from frost in the winter. You can use compost, bark chips, or leaves as mulch.

    De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y thrives best in a soil with a slightly acidic to neutral pH level. It is important to regularly check the acidity of the soil and adjust as needed with products like lime or special fertilizers. A pH level between 5.5 and 7 is ideal for healthy growth and blooming.

    Rosa (Floribunda Grp) Sexy Rexy can be prone to aphids, spider mites, and rose chafers. Use natural pesticides such as neem oil or predatory mites to control these pests. Ensure good air circulation and regularly remove dead leaves to prevent infestations.
